Annotation
Tables present data on the number of persons held in custody in eight jurisdictions of Australia during June 1992 as well as the number of sentenced prisoners received in each jurisdiction and those in custody on the first day of the month.
Abstract
A total of 5,785 males and 317 females were held in custody in New South Wales as of June 1992, an increase of 331 inmates over June 1991. Those 121 prisoners on work release are included in this number. Victoria reports the second largest number of prisoners, 2,133 male and 114 female inmates. However, the number of prisoners declined by 52 since June 1991. Daily averages tended to remain stable in all jursidictions but New South Wales whose rates per 100,000 population are about 50 percent higher than they were in the mid-1980s. 1 figure and 3 tables
